About Where Cards Fall
Where Cards Fall is a slice of life puzzle game where you build houses of cards to bring formative memories to life. Create pathways through dreamlike spatial puzzles to navigate the insecurities and emotions of high school and beyond.
Along with helping you solve puzzles, the houses of cards give each scene a distinct identity and sense of place. As you solve them, you’ll gain small glimpses into our characters’ lives, uncovering memories within the houses of cards. While the puzzles gently flow into each other, things don’t always conclude neatly.
This is a coming-of-age story where growing up isn’t a straight line, but a cyclical process the characters engage with time and time again.
